Electrical Specifications

This section provides details of the key electrical specifications of the AirPrime AR758x Series.
1.5.1.

Absolute Maximum Ratings

This section defines the Absolute Maximum Ratings of the AirPrime AR758x Series.
Warning:
If operating outside of the defined specifications, even momentarily, damage may occur to the
device.

Digital IO Characteristics

The Digital IO characteristics are defined in the table below. These apply to GPIOs, UART, LED, SPI,
I2C, PCM/I2S, GNSS_LNA, WAKE_N, 2G_SYNC, AT_PORT_SW, SERVICE and RESET.
